When the idol is immersed

The idol is kept for one and a half, three, five, seven days or until Anant Chaturdashi — it is a family custom rather than a rule, and community mandapams usually keep it longest.

Kept forImmersion
One and a half daysTue, 15 September
Three daysThu, 17 September
Five daysSat, 19 September
Seven daysMon, 21 September
Anant ChaturdashiWed, 23 SeptemberThe day most community mandapams immerse
Use the designated immersion point

Many gram panchayats and municipalities set aside a pond or a marked stretch of tank for immersion. Ask at the panchayat office — it changes year to year, and a drinking-water tank or a farm pond is not an alternative.

Unpainted clay dissolves, plaster of Paris does not

A clay idol breaks down in water within hours. Plaster of Paris does not, and the paints carry heavy metals, so idols accumulate in tanks and rivers after immersion. Pollution control boards in most states now ask for clay for exactly this reason.

Someone should be watching the water, not the idol

Immersion points get crowded and the bank is slippery after the monsoon. Children go into the water at these gatherings every year. Keep one person watching the water rather than the procession.

Take the accessories home

Thermocol, plastic sheeting, cloth and metal ornaments do not belong in the tank even when the idol itself is clay. Most organised immersion points now have a collection bin at the bank for them.

Sam at a glance

Sam is a village of 601 people in 94 households (Census 2011) in Dhanaau tehsil, Barmer district, Rajasthan, the 79th-largest of 118 villages in Dhanaau tehsil. Literacy is 24%, 12 points below the tehsil average of 36% and the sex ratio is 958 women per 1,000 men. It lies 215 km from the Barmer district centre, 43 km from Jaisalmer railway station (straight-line distances). The pincode is 344702, served by Chohtan post office; the LGD village code is 88849. The village votes in Pachpadra assembly constituency, represented by MLA Arun Choudhary. The population is estimated at 1,864 in 2026, up 210% since the 2011 Census.
